The Beginners Course: (4 sessions)
This hands-on class introduces you to the mouse, keyboard,
navigation, terminology, and other basics. No previous experience
necessary.

Files and Folders: (4 sessions)
Have you ever created a file or folder and found it difficult to find
it again. This class will each you how to create multiple folders and
how to organize your files.
Internet and E-Mail: (4 sessions)
Learn how to set up an email account, send and receive and save
messages. Learn how to use a browser to explore the worldwide web. Must
have prior computer knowledge.
Basic Microsoft Word: (4 sessions)
Using Microsoft Word, this course helps you use your computer for
writing letters and other tasks. The course will cover using menus
and toolbars, techniques to rearrange and correct your writing and print
your work, change fonts, color, size and style.
Digital Camera: 1 Download Pics (2 sessions) 2 Pic Fix (2
sessions)
In this class you will learn how to transfer photos from your
camera, a scanner or CD, and learn how to adjust color, remove
“red eye,” change background, add text and other features.
Scanning: (1 session)
A demonstration of how to set up and use your own scanner, with the
opportunity to scan a photo or document.
Flash Drive: (1 session)
Learn the proper use of the Flash Drive, also called a Memory Stick
or Thumb Drive, to save files and back up your home computer.
Computer Maintenance: (1 session)
Performing routine “housekeeping” tasks can help your computer run
more efficiently.
